Call for Nominations – BlogHer 2010 International Activist Scholarship Program
January 20, 2010 | 1 Comment
Last year BlogHer announced scholarships to attend the annual BlogHer annual conference for women using their blogs for activism. Among the winners was Toyin Ajao, former Project Coordinator of W.TEC, for her award-winning blog: The Activist. On The Activist, Toyin discusses issues related to making the world a better and more equitable place for women. At BlogHer ’09, together with the other selected activists, she had the opportunity to share her work and passions.
The program was such a success that BlogHer has decided to make this an annual initiative. You can nominate yourself or a deserving woman who is using her blog to change her community for good for the BlogHer 2010 International Activist Scholarship Program.
Scholarship Winners Will Receive:
* A full 2-day conference pass to BlogHer ’10
* Round trip airfare to and from New York, NY for the BlogHer ’10 annual conference
* 2 nights stay at the New York Hilton during the conference
* The opportunity to present their work during a prominently-scheduled session at BlogHer ’10
Deadline: January 31, 2010
